Why is it sometimes necessary to add “background-repeat: no-repeat” to the styling of an element?

If you have an element that is using a background, and the background is not as wide as the element, it will repeat the background image by default. This might not be desirable so you might need to set the background to not-repeat and then size it to cover the entire element.
